Shaikh Khalifa Excellence Award sees 21 Abu Dhabi firms earning ‘elite’ recognitio­n

-

ABU DHABI. Twenty-one companies emerged winners in the newly created Excellence Elite Category forming part of the Shaikh Khalifa Excellence Award (SKEA) in Abu Dhabi.

This category is for outstandin­g local and internatio­nal entities that showed corporate maturity by winning prestigiou­s awards. These entities must also show high operationa­l indicators — technical, administra­tive, and financial — and which can be taken as a model locally and internatio­nally. The awards are instituted by Abu Dhabi Chamber of Commerce and Industry. “This year’s cycle of the award was exceptiona­l due to the pandemic and all activities were held under exceptiona­l circumstan­ces,” said Saeed Abdul Jalil Al Fahim, Chairman of SKEA Higher Committee. “This led the SKEA Office to transform all its programmes digitally to be held virtually.”
